Your instructors:

Cindy Thompson is one of Canada's premiere combination fiddle player/stepdancers. She has been a guest fiddler on national television and radio, worked with Symphony Orchestras, released three independent albums and has performed across North America, achieving her life long goal of preserving traditional Canadian fiddle music. A dedicated fiddle teacher with over 25 years experience and a knowledgeable history of fiddle music that stems back to her roots, Cindy's teaching is full of spontaneity, enthusiasm, fun and musical excellence. Ashley MacLeod is from Dalkeith, Ontario, in the county of Glengarry, a hotbed of Scottish culture in Canada. At the age of 10, Ashley literally picked up a fiddle and began playing. At age 14, she was invited to play at the Canadian Grand Masters Fiddling Championship as a Junior Showcase artist. Building from there, Ashley has gone on to perform her musical magic before thousands of captivated fans all over North America. She has collaborated with many outstanding musicians, including the world champion Simon Fraser University Pipe Band and Celticrock band Hadrian’s Wall. Her strathspeys, jigs and reelsvibrate with strength, and her waltzes and airs are coloured with an aura of peacefulness.
